Buying Guide: How to Choose the Best Car Backseat Gaming Mount
Finding the right car headrest tablet mount requires matching features to your specific needs. I learned this through trial and error, and these factors should guide your decision.
Device Compatibility
First, measure your tablet or gaming device. Most mounts specify a screen size range, but pay attention to overall dimensions including width. A 10-inch tablet might not fit if the mount’s maximum width is narrower than your device.
Consider future devices too. If you plan to upgrade your tablet soon, choose a mount with a wider compatibility range to avoid buying another holder.
Headrest Post Spacing
This is the most overlooked factor. Measure the distance between your vehicle’s headrest posts before ordering. Standard spacing ranges from 2.8 to 5.9 inches, but some trucks and EVs have wider configurations.
The bokilino mount handles the widest range at 2.83 to 8.07 inches, making it ideal for unusual vehicle configurations.
Case Compatibility
If your tablet lives in a protective case, check the mount’s maximum device thickness. Standard mounts typically accommodate devices up to 0.67 inches thick, while case-friendly models like the Lamicall Thick Case Friendly holder support devices up to 1 inch thick.
Stability for Gaming
Gaming requires more stability than watching movies. Look for mounts with metal components, extension arms with locking mechanisms, and deep hooks that grip headrest posts securely. The Lamicall Lockable model with its metal safety lock offers the best stability for intense gaming sessions.
Extension Arm vs Fixed Mount
Extension arms let you position tablets between passengers for shared viewing. Fixed mounts hold devices closer to the headrest. If you have multiple children who share one tablet, an extension arm model like the Lamicall 3-in-1 provides the most flexibility.
Installation Method
Most headrest mounts use spring-loaded clamps that require no tools. Some use velcro straps that wrap around the entire headrest. Tool-free installation is convenient for occasional use, while velcro systems work with non-standard headrest designs.
Safety Considerations
For families with young children, consider crash-tested options from brands like ProClip. While none of the mounts on this list carry specific crash-test ratings, models with metal safety locks and secure clamping mechanisms provide better protection against devices becoming projectiles during sudden stops.

How do I install a headrest tablet mount?
Most headrest mounts install in seconds without tools. Simply position the mount’s clamps around your headrest posts, adjust the width to fit your post spacing, and secure the locking mechanism. Spring-loaded mounts grab automatically, while knob-adjusted mounts require manual tightening. The whole process typically takes 5-30 seconds.
Are car tablet mounts safe for road trips?
Quality tablet mounts are safe when properly installed. Look for mounts with secure clamping mechanisms, rubber grips that prevent slipping, and sturdy construction. Avoid cheap plastic mounts that can break during sudden stops. The Lamicall Lockable model with its metal safety buckle offers the highest security level for expensive devices.
What size tablets do car headrest mounts hold?
Most car headrest mounts support tablets from 7 to 12.9 inches. Universal models like the Lamicall Car Tablet Mount handle devices from 4.7 to 13 inches, covering everything from Nintendo Switch consoles to large iPad Pros. Always check the specific size range before purchasing.
Will a tablet mount fit my car’s headrest?
Most mounts fit headrest posts spaced 2.8 to 5.9 inches apart, which covers most sedans, SUVs, and trucks. Measure your headrest post spacing before ordering. Vehicles without metal headrest posts (like some integrated headrests) require alternative mounting solutions like velcro-wrap or cup holder mounts.
